Skip to content

Commit fa5f390

Browse files
committed
cleanup stuff and add styling
1 parent 5b7231f commit fa5f390

27 files changed

+61
-24
lines changed

.gitignore

+2
Original file line numberDiff line numberDiff line change
@@ -33,3 +33,5 @@ yarn-error.log*
3333

3434
# vercel
3535
.vercel
36+
37+
dist/

.tina/__generated__/client.d.ts

+1-1
Some generated files are not rendered by default. Learn more about customizing how changed files appear on GitHub.

content/party/AKom--CoFor--CommForm.yaml content/party/AKom.yaml

+2-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
1-
name: Akomj
1+
key: AKom
2+
name: 'AKom, CoFor, CommForm'
23
type: organization
34
links:
45
- url: 'https://db.scout.ch/de/groups/9292'

content/party/BKom--CoEnc--CommAcc.yaml content/party/BKom.yaml

+2-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
1-
name: BKom
1+
key: BKom
2+
name: 'BKom, CoEnc, CommAcc'
23
type: organization
34
links:
45
- url: 'https://db.scout.ch/de/groups/9293'

content/party/Cosinus.yaml

+1
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
key: Cosinus
12
name: Cosinus
23
pbsNumber: 9415
34
type: person

content/party/Digio-AG.yaml

+2-1
Original file line numberDiff line numberDiff line change
@@ -1,2 +1,3 @@
1-
name: Digio AG
1+
name: Digio
2+
key: 'Digio AG'
23
type: organization

content/party/Entwicklungsteam-eCamp-v3.yaml

-2
This file was deleted.

content/party/Filou.yaml

+1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
11
name: Filou
2+
key: Filou
23
pbsNumber: 9422
34
type: person
45
links:

content/party/Folletta.yaml

+1
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
key: Folletta
12
name: Folletta
23
pbsNumber: 15778
34
type: person

content/party/GSPBS.yaml

+3
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
key: GSPBS
2+
name: 'Geschäftsstelle PBS, Secrétariat général, Segretariato generale MSS '
3+
type: organization

content/party/Geschftsstelle-PBS-.yaml

-2
This file was deleted.

content/party/ITKom.yaml

+1
Original file line numberDiff line numberDiff line change
@@ -1,2 +1,3 @@
1+
key: ITKom
12
name: ITKom
23
type: organization

content/party/Kodack.yaml

+1
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
key: Kodack
12
name: Kodack
23
pbsNumber: 13400
34
type: person

content/party/Olipo.yaml

+1
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
key: Olipo
12
name: Olipo
23
pbsNumber: 64310
34
type: person

content/party/Projektgruppe-Kurs--und-Lagerplanungstool.yaml content/party/PGKursundLagerplanungstool.yaml

+2-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
1-
name: ProjektgruppKursundLagerplanungstool
1+
key: PGKursundLagerplanungstool
2+
name: 'Projektgruppe: Kurs- und Lagerplanungstool'
23
pbsNumber: 9856
34
type: organization
45
links:

content/party/Puzzle-ITC.yaml

+2-1
Original file line numberDiff line numberDiff line change
@@ -1,4 +1,5 @@
1-
name: PuzzleITC
1+
key: PuzzleITC
2+
name: 'Puzzle ITC'
23
type: organization
34
links:
45
- url: 'https://github.com/puzzle'

content/party/Qube.yaml

+1
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
key: Qube
12
name: Qube
23
type: organization
34
links:

content/party/Safari.yaml

+1
Original file line numberDiff line numberDiff line change
@@ -1,3 +1,4 @@
1+
key: Safari
12
name: Safari
23
pbsNumber: 94518
34
type: person

content/party/Team-MiData.yaml

+2-1
Original file line numberDiff line numberDiff line change
@@ -1,2 +1,3 @@
1-
name: TeamMiData
1+
key: TeamMiData
2+
name: 'Team MiData'
23
type: organization

content/party/eCampv3.yaml

+3
Original file line numberDiff line numberDiff line change
@@ -0,0 +1,3 @@
1+
key: eCampv3
2+
name: 'Entwicklungsteam eCamp v3'
3+
type: organization

content/service/Cudeschin.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-14,7 +14,7 @@ has_sla: false
1414
product_owner: content/party/Kodack.yaml
1515
additional_information: ''
1616
involved_parties:
17-
- party: content/party/AKom--CoFor--CommForm.yaml
17+
- party: content/party/AKom.yaml
1818
description: Betreuung
1919
lifecycle:
2020
- state: in_production

content/service/HealthCheck.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
name: HealthCheck
22
product_owner: ''
33
involved_parties:
4-
- party: content/party/BKom--CoEnc--CommAcc.yaml
4+
- party: content/party/BKom.yaml
55
description: Betreuung
66
has_sla: true
77
description: >

content/service/Hering.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-17,7 +17,7 @@ links:
1717
has_sla: false
1818
additional_information: ''
1919
involved_parties:
20-
- party: content/party/Geschftsstelle-PBS-.yaml
20+
- party: content/party/GSPBS.yaml
2121
description: Inhaltliche Verantwortung
2222
- party: content/party/Folletta.yaml
2323
description: Umsetzung

content/service/eCamp.yaml

+1-1
Original file line numberDiff line numberDiff line change
@@ -20,7 +20,7 @@ strategy_reference: |
2020
involved_parties:
2121
- party: content/party/ITKom.yaml
2222
description: Betreuung
23-
- party: content/party/Projektgruppe-Kurs--und-Lagerplanungstool.yaml
23+
- party: content/party/eCampv3.yaml
2424
description: Betreuung
2525
has_sla: false
2626
tech_stack:

src/pages/index.astro

+12-4
Original file line numberDiff line numberDiff line change
@@ -22,14 +22,22 @@ const services = serviceEdges.map((service: ServiceConnectionEdges) => {
2222
}
2323
});
2424
---
25+
<style>
26+
tr:nth-child(even) {
27+
background-color: rgba(82, 29, 58, 0.2);
28+
}
29+
</style>
2530

2631
<Layout title="Services">
2732
<main class="container mx-auto p-5 text-lg">
2833
<h1 class="mb-4 mt-5 text-4xl font-extrabold leading-none tracking-tight md:text-5xl lg:text-6xl text-neutral-800">
2934
Services
3035
</h1>
31-
<table cellpadding="5">
32-
<thead>
36+
<table cellpadding="7" class="w-full table-auto">
37+
<thead style={{
38+
fontWeight: 'bolder',
39+
borderBottom: '2px solid',
40+
}}>
3341
<tr>
3442
<td>Name</td>
3543
<td>Status</td>
@@ -40,8 +48,8 @@ const services = serviceEdges.map((service: ServiceConnectionEdges) => {
4048
{services?.map((service) => <tr>
4149
<td>
4250
<a class="text-brombeer hover:underscore" href={`/it-landscape/services/${service.name}`}>
43-
{service.name}
44-
</a>
51+
{service.name}
52+
</a>
4553
</td>
4654
<td>
4755
<span class="bg-green-100 text-green-800 text-xs font-medium mr-2 px-2.5 py-0.5 rounded">{service.status}</span>

src/pages/services/[name].astro

+3
Original file line numberDiff line numberDiff line change
@@ -74,6 +74,9 @@ const lastUpdatedValue: string = service?.last_updated ? new Date(service.last_u
7474

7575
<Layout title={service?.name || ""}>
7676
<main class="container mx-auto py-10">
77+
<a class="text-brombeer hover:underscore" href={'/it-landscape/'}>
78+
back
79+
</a>
7780
<article class="bg-white shadow-md rounded-xl p-10 max-w-4xl mx-auto">
7881
<h1 class="text-5xl font-extrabold">{service?.name}</h1>
7982
<span class="block text-sm mb-3"

src/pages/services/index.astro

+13-5
Original file line numberDiff line numberDiff line change
@@ -22,14 +22,22 @@ const services = serviceEdges.map((service: ServiceConnectionEdges) => {
2222
}
2323
});
2424
---
25+
<style>
26+
tr:nth-child(even) {
27+
background-color: rgba(82, 29, 58, 0.2);
28+
}
29+
</style>
2530

2631
<Layout title="Services">
2732
<main class="container mx-auto p-5 text-lg">
2833
<h1 class="mb-4 mt-5 text-4xl font-extrabold leading-none tracking-tight md:text-5xl lg:text-6xl text-neutral-800">
2934
Services
3035
</h1>
31-
<table cellpadding="5">
32-
<thead>
36+
<table cellpadding="7" class="w-full table-auto">
37+
<thead style={{
38+
fontWeight: 'bolder',
39+
borderBottom: '2px solid',
40+
}}>
3341
<tr>
3442
<td>Name</td>
3543
<td>Status</td>
@@ -40,11 +48,11 @@ const services = serviceEdges.map((service: ServiceConnectionEdges) => {
4048
{services?.map((service) => <tr>
4149
<td>
4250
<a class="text-brombeer hover:underscore" href={`/it-landscape/services/${service.name}`}>
43-
{service.name}
44-
</a>
51+
{service.name}
52+
</a>
4553
</td>
4654
<td>
47-
{service.status}
55+
<span class="bg-green-100 text-green-800 text-xs font-medium mr-2 px-2.5 py-0.5 rounded">{service.status}</span>
4856
</td>
4957
<td>
5058
{service.product_owner}

0 commit comments

Comments
 (0)